According to Forbes, Ukraine has strategically disrupted Russian guided bomb strikes along the entire frontline, which has significantly impacted Russian military advantages. Reports indicate that the Russian initiative in the Donetsk region is faltering, with Ukrainian forces successfully leveraging UAVs and artillery to fend off Russian advances. Notably, Ukraine’s daring military actions in areas like Crimea and Kursk, involving long-range missiles and advanced technology such as modified Aeropract A-22 aircraft, highlight its evolving combat strategy. These developments by the Ukrainian Armed Forces are not only diminishing Russian military assets but are also poised to have global political ramifications.

рф Russian 12-thousandth 11th Army Corps sent to Ukraine was almost completely destroyed - Forbes Six years ago, Russian Navy formed a new army corps whose task was to defend Kaliningrad. This year, when full scale war in Ukraine started to go badly for Russia, Kremlin pulled 11th Army Corps out of Kaliningrad and sent it to Ukraine. Where it was quickly destroyed by Ukrainian army. 19 712 52 Previously in trend: War
